ASUS Strix GTX 970 DirectCU II

This ASUS Strix GTX 970 is a factory-overclocked graphics card built for 1080p gaming. It runs at a 1253 MHz boost clock with 4 GB of GDDR5 memory on a PCI Express 3.0 interface. The DirectCU II cooler and 0dB fan technology keep temperatures low and noise minimal during light loads.

Gamers wanting quiet 1080p play

The card suits players who value silent operation at idle and low noise under load. The 6-phase Super Alloy Power design adds durability for long sessions. Buyers targeting 4K resolution or modern ray-traced titles should look at newer architectures with larger frame buffers and dedicated hardware acceleration.

4 GB GDDR5 frame buffer

The 4 GB GDDR5 memory capacity is the key specification that defines whether this card fits your workload. It handles current 1080p textures comfortably but limits performance in memory-heavy scenarios. Verify that your preferred games and settings fit within this buffer before purchasing.

Questions about this item

Will the GTX 970 fit on my PCI Express 3.0 motherboard and work with an older power supply?

The card uses a PCI Express 3.0 interface and draws power through standard 6-pin and 8-pin connectors compatible with most existing PSUs.

How can I verify the factory overclock of 1253 MHz is active after installing the Strix GTX 970?

Open GPU Tweak or any monitoring tool and check that the core clock reads 1253 MHz under load.

Does the Strix GTX 970 box include the 4 GB GDDR5 card and the GPU Tweak software, or must I buy anything extra?

The package contains the graphics card with 4 GB GDDR5 memory and a driver disc; GPU Tweak is a free download. No extra purchase is required for basic operation.
